    An AC-DC power supply is a device that converts alternating current (AC) power into direct current (DC) power. It is used in a wide range of electronic devices, from small household appliances to large industrial equipment. The process of converting AC to DC involves several stages. The first stage is a rectifier, which converts the AC input to a pulsating DC output. The second stage is a filter, which smooths out the pulsations to create a steady DC voltage. The third stage is a voltage regulator, which maintains a constant output voltage even as the input voltage varies. There are two main types of AC-DC power supplies: linear and switching.
